Buying Guide: Key Factors For Choosing A 30 Amp Solar Panel Kit
When selecting a 30A solar kit, consider panel efficiency, controller type, and system expansion potential. Mono-crystalline panels typically offer higher efficiency and space savings, while poly-crystalline panels may present cost advantages. A PWM controller is simple and cost-effective but may be less efficient in certain conditions than a MPPT option. For off-grid use, ensure the kit components are rated for wind and snow loads, and check IP ratings on junction boxes for weather resistance. If you plan to scale, look for modular kits with easy add-ons like additional panels, higher-capacity controllers, or compatible batteries.
System footprint matters. Two 100W panels can deliver about 1000Wh daily in good sun, but actual output depends on location, tilt, shading, and season. Bifacial panels can offer extra gains in reflective environments; they are worth considering when installation positions reflect ground or water. Battery compatibility is essential; lithium options provide deeper cycles and faster charging but may require more sophisticated BMS integration.
Durability and installation support are practical concerns. Look for corrosion-resistant frames, robust mounting hardware, and clear manufacturer guidance for RV or marine mounting. Warranty terms, customer service quality, and EL testing during manufacturing are helpful indicators of long-term reliability. Finally, verify compatibility with your existing power system or future upgrades to avoid mismatches in voltage, amperage, or connector types.
